Financial terms of the acquisition, which was announced in December, have not been disclosed. StoredIQ was headed by Phil Myers, and was backed by backed by PerformanceEdge Partners, and S3 Ventures. CyrusOne said that Accudata Systems has chosen it as its data center solutions provider in Texas. Size of the win was not disclosed.
